I have no desire to have Clemson, Miami and FSU in our division. I like the Tobacco Road Division: Clemson, Virginia, Virginia Tech, UNC, Duke, Wake and NCSU. The Metro Division would have GT, FSU, Miami, Louisville, Pitt, BC and Syracuse. I would prefer that only games within your division count toward determining who plays in the championship game. But, I would require teams to play three other games against schools in the other division, including any games with ND. That gives the ACC netwrork a nine game preschool inventory of conference games.

My favorite idea is to do away with divisions, require either 8 or 9 conference games, and invite the two teams with the best conference records to the championship game.

one of the big holdups is guaranteeing ACC teams have a game in Florida at least once every other year. This is a big recruiting selling point for other ACC schools and one reason why we split FSU and Miami.
